A Manual to Aircraft Instruction: From Nothing to Flier
Wiki Article
Embarking on your journey to becoming a licensed pilot can feel daunting, but this guide breaks down the process into manageable steps. Initially, you’ll need to secure your student pilot certificate, followed by ground school, which includes essential aircraft information. Next comes the crucial phase of flight lessons, where you’ll record mandated flight hours with a Certified Flight Teacher. Prepare to master fundamental maneuvers and gain proficiency in various aircraft. Finally, you'll take your written and practical tests to receive your private pilot license – unlocking the path to your skies!

Discovering Quality Aircraft Instruction: Advice & Resources
Securing reliable aviation instruction is absolutely vital for security in the air. Don't accept for anything read more fewer; research thoroughly and verify the credentials of any flight teacher. Begin by consulting the FAA’s website for approved training programs and assessing their standing. Consider obtaining referrals from seasoned pilots or at local airstrips. In the end, a skilled instructor will also impart technical knowledge but will foster a responsible attitude towards flying.
Here are some helpful tools to explore:
- FAA.gov - offers details on licensed schools and instructors.
- Aviation Associations - such as the AOPA and EAA, regularly offer guidance.
- Online Forums & Communities - may be a fantastic source for feedback and accounts.
- Aviation Academy Pages - directly look at these for details regarding course and coach qualifications.
